Best Temp To Keep Fridge And Freezer . To know how cold to set your refrigerator and freezer, we must look at the optimal ranges for each: Aim to stay between 35° and 38°f (or 1.7 to 3.3°c). Nasty bacteria thrive at between 8 degrees and 63 degrees, known as the ‘danger zone’. The ideal temperature for your fridge is between 3°c and 5°c. This is why the food standards agency recommends keeping your fridge under 5 degrees to be safe.
